A House with Historical Depth

Founded in 1861, the museum is one of the significant municipal cultural history museums in Northern Germany. Its collections range from painting and graphic art of the 19th century to Braunschweig's arts and crafts, and folklife of the Braunschweig region. The exhibition rooms connect objects, spaces, and narratives for a calm, precise observation of works.

Paintings, Decorative Arts, and Ethnological Collections

At the House at Löwenwall, the museum displays paintings, sacred art, decorative arts, ethnographic objects, historical musical instruments, and the Dexel form collection. Additional special collections include weapons, coins, and medals. This diversity is what makes the tour appealing: various materials, epochs, and perspectives engage in a dense dialogue.

Atmosphere, Architecture, and Visitor Experience

The House at Löwenwall is located at Steintorwall 14 in Braunschweig and welcomes its guests in a clear, accessible museum atmosphere. Opening hours from Tuesday to Sunday, 11 AM to 5 PM, invite a relaxed visit without time pressure. Admission is free, making the permanent exhibition particularly low-threshold and attractive.
